Masterpiece Generator refers to a set of text generator tools … WebMusicalPolymath • 4 yr. ago. A very general rule is: Lyrics first = more memorable lyrics. Music first = more memorable music. The general idea here is one has to be servant to the other. You're either writing the music to support the lyrics or you're writing the lyrics to fit the music. For a lyricist, writing the lyric first is a great way to focus on exactly what you want to say and how you want to say it. This approach also allows you to focus on the music hidden in language itself. Challenges of writing the lyric first include: 1. WebThat said, a melody-first process means that you are composing a melody with at least a vague idea of the chords that will support it. Because we are pattern seekers, when we hear a melody, our mind starts to group those notes and forming chords to go with it.
